Hanging it

One level line, at reading height

A framed panel this wide is hung once and left, so the two minutes spent finding the level line are the whole job.

  1. Measure from the top edge to the fixing

    Lay it face up on a clean surface, not face down — the velvet picks up whatever the table has on it. Measure from the top edge to the fixing on the frame.

  2. Pencil one level line at that height

    Mark a light horizontal line, centered on the furniture below rather than on the wall as a whole. On a wide panel a degree off reads from the doorway.

  3. Hang by the frame, never the face

    Lift it by two corners of the frame. A thumb on the velvet leaves a mark on the pile that shows from an angle for weeks.

Care

Keeping it as it arrived

Brush the velvet, do not wipe it

A soft, dry brush along the pile. A cloth drags the nap and leaves a mark that shows from an angle.

Nothing wet

Water spots velvet permanently and will swell the wood. Keep every liquid away from it.

Out of direct sun

Velvet fades faster than most surfaces in this catalog. An interior wall out of the midday light.

The First Kalima is the 'Key to Jannah.' Scholars from the Islamic Bulletin note that its presence in a home creates an environment of 'Tawhid' (Oneness). It acts as a spiritual anchor, reminding the residents to align every action with the pleasure of Allah and the example of the Prophet (PBUH).

Yes, it is highly encouraged as a form of 'Dhikr' (remembrance). The key is 'Adab' (etiquette): it must be placed in a clean, elevated position, typically above eye level. It should never be placed near floors, in bathrooms, or in areas where it might be treated with disrespect.
